First Grade Learning Expectations
The learning expectations listed below are for first grade. Students will be assessed based on their progress toward meeting these grade-level expectations.
Writing Expectations
1. The student writes clearly and effectively.
Concept and Design
- 1.1 Writes about an idea
- 1.2 Begins to show sequence of ideas
Style
- 1.3 Begins to write about experiences and feelings
Conventions
- 1.4 Uses correct letter formation
- 1.5 Uses correct spacing
- 1.6 Use correct spelling of age-level words
- 1.7 Uses phonetic spelling
- 1.8 Uses complete sentences
- 1.9 Begins sentences with capital letters and ends with a period or question mark.
- 1.10 Produces a legible product
- 1. Writes for different purposes (e.g. to respond, to describe, to imagine)
3. The student understands the writing process
- 1. Generates ideas or brainstorms with assistance (pre-write)
- 2. Writes using own vocabulary and spelling (draft)
- 3. Corrects errors with assistance
- 4. Reads back own writing to collect input from others
4. The student analyzes and evaluates the effectiveness of written work
- 1. Talks with others about own writing
